Problems with Faxing  
No fax transmission
No dial tone when lifting the headset
Check the installation of the device. Check 
that the device is connected to the mains 
voltage.
Connect the telephone cable to the socket 
marked LINE. Insert the telephone plug into 
your PTT line socket.
If possible test your device in another tele-
phone line before you contact technical cus-
tomer services.
Follow the instructions on the display.
Fax transmissions are constantly interrupt-
ed.
Try to send the fax manually:
Press μ and dial the number. If the recipi-
ent is using an answering machine, wait until 
you hear a whistling tone. Press o.
It is possible that the recipient's device is not 
ready to receive.
Fax transmission to a fax number is not pos-
sible.
Call the number and check whether the 
number is a fax number and whether the 
connected fax device is ready to receive 
(whistling tone or silence). You can eaves-
drop while the connection is establish (page 
40).
Faxes sent are of poor quality. Modify the resolution.
Test the device by making a copy of the doc-
ument. If the device is in order, the device of 
the recipient might be defective.
Test the scanner by printing the functions list 
(press ¨, 1 and OK). If the function list is 
printed perfectly, it is possible the scanner is 
dirty or defective. Clean the scanner.
No fax reception Check whether the manual fax reception 
mode is set. The device will not receive faxes 
on its own (page 60).
You hear a whistling tone or silence in the 
handset.
The call is a fax. Press o on the device. Press 
*5 on the additional telephone. Hang 
up.
